    EDUCATION DURING THE  SPANISH ERA Prepared by: Patricia Dela Rosa When the Spanish first arrived in the Philippines‚ education of the indigenous people was mainly viewed as the duty of religious organizations The Friars establish parochial schools linked with Churches to teach catechism to the natives. Education was manage‚ supervised‚ and controlled by the friars. The Spanish missionaries aim to control of the Filipinos‚ body and soul. The curriculum then consisted of the three R’s:
